Sylvia M. Aldaba, 37, of Stetsonville, died suddenly and unexpectedly on Thursday, December 2, 2021 at her home.
A funeral service will be held at 12 p.m., Saturday, December 11, 2021 at Hemer-Pickerign Funeral Home in Medford with Fr. Patrick McConnell officiating.
Visitation will from 10 a.m. until the time of service at 12 p.m. Saturday at the funeral home.
Sylvia was born November 27, 1984 in Wichita, KS to Andrea (Aunquoe) and Heracleo Aldaba. She moved to Wisconsin in 1999 and graduated from Owen/Withee High School in 2000. She earned a degree in cosmetology from Moraine Park Technical College in 2015. She was currently working at Sierra Pacific Windows.
Sylvia’s son, Valentin was her world. She loved him so much and cherished spending time with him. She had a contagious smile and a huge heart. She had a gentle nature that allowed her to bring people together. She loved to keep things lighthearted and make people laugh.
As a child, her family remembers several occasions where Sylvia would bring home strays, which could mean cats, frogs, possums, or any other kind of animal she was trying to save. The cats became her babies, and she would dress them and take them on walks in the stroller. She collected frogs and dreamcatchers. She had a fascination with odd and extraordinary things, so was fitting that Halloween was her favorite holiday.
She is survived by her son, Valentin of Medford; mother, Andrea Aunquoe of Penhook, VA; father, Heracleo Aldaba of Mexico; sisters, Rosa Hernandez of Chicago, IL, Maria Rangel of Penhook, VA, Martha Martinez of Crivitz, WI; aunts, Celia Aldaba of Wichita, KS, Luz maria Aldaba of Medford, Angela Dunn of Oklahoma City, OK; uncles, Christopher Aunquoe of Penhook, VA, Daniel Aunquoe of NE, and Frederick Rouse of MO; and numerous cousins, nieces, nephews, other relatives and friends.
She was preceded in death by her paternal grandparents, Maria Bernabe and Pedro Aldaba; maternal grandparents, Wilma Washington and Andrew Aunquoe; and an uncle, Abel Aldaba.
